You cannot play on Realms error in Minecraft If not, press the arrow to the right of the play button and select Latest Release. To do this, open the Minecraft launcher – the launcher should automatically show you the latest release. In this case, to resolve the issue, you must update your game to the latest version of Minecraft. When trying to play Minecraft: Java Edition Realms, and you’re unable to join a Realm, it could be that you’re using an older game version.
